Slovenian stories where whole families work

The article highlights the family-friendly work environment at Ljubljana's dairy farms, which employ entire families across multiple generations. It describes how these workplaces support both personal and professional growth by offering flexible working conditions, allowing parents to balance work with family life. The company, part of the global Lactalis group, emphasizes stability, safety, and opportunities for employees to develop their potential. Initiatives such as 'Nahranimo inovativnost' encourage employee-led innovation through internal competitions. Additional benefits include extra days off for significant family events, childcare support during school holidays, and recognition through a social responsibility certification. The piece portrays the workplace as supportive and inclusive, fostering a sense of community and long-term financial security.

Ljubljana dairies: where work is intertwined with family and friendship

The article discusses the unique work environment at Ljubljana's dairy farms, highlighting how they integrate family life and personal growth into the workplace. It features interviews with young employees who describe their experiences working alongside family members and friends, emphasizing the supportive and inclusive atmosphere. The company, part of the global Lactalis group, provides stable employment and a nurturing environment where individuals can grow both personally and professionally. Initiatives such as the 'Nahranimo inovativnost' program encourage employee-driven innovation, while additional parental leave days and family-friendly policies reflect the company’s commitment to balancing work and family life. These efforts have earned them recognition as a socially responsible employer.
